A&O SCI M171

Advanced Computing in Geosciences

Description: (Same as Earth, Planetary, and Space Sciences M171.) Lecture, four hours. Enforced requisites: course M71, Mathematics 3A, 3B, and 3C (or 31A and 31B). Use of high level computing language to program microcontrollers to acquire laboratory-style experimental data. Misfit modeling and quantitative comparisons of acquired data sets and theory. Forward modeling from fundamental equations. Examples, experiments, and exercises from disciplines within geosciences. P/NP or letter grading.

Units: 4.0
